Nick Catalano

Dr. Nick Catalano is a professor of Literature and Music at Pace University in Pleasantville, New York and lives in New York City, East Hampton N.Y.and Delray Beach Fla.

He is director of the university's Performing Arts Music and Literature Program. He is a music columnist,(Allaboutjazz.com) book reviewer, (The Internet Review of Books), television and film writer/producer of documentaries (Greece 1990) (The Hamptons 1991).

He is the author of Clifford Brown : The Life and Art of the Legendary Jazz Trumpeter (Oxford University Press, ISBN 0-19-514400-7) which received mixed reviews.[1] He is also the author of "New York Nights" (Auburndale 2009) a book about writing, performing and producing in Gotham.In 1988 he crewed on a sailing circumnavigation of the world. His novel "A New Yorker at Sea" (Aegeon Press 2012) is an account of this voyage.
